The Benefits Of Implementing SSP From Day One

Starting a new business can be an exciting yet overwhelming experience From developing a business plan to securing funding, there are countless decisions to make in the early stages of entrepreneurship One crucial decision that should not be overlooked is setting up a solid strategic sourcing plan (SSP) from day one By implementing SSP from the start, businesses can optimize their procurement processes, reduce costs, and improve overall efficiency.

SSP involves developing a comprehensive strategy for sourcing goods and services from external suppliers It encompasses everything from identifying sourcing needs to selecting suppliers, negotiating contracts, and managing supplier relationships While some businesses may view SSP as a task to be tackled later on, the truth is that establishing a strong procurement foundation from the beginning can have numerous benefits in the long run.

One of the primary advantages of implementing SSP from day one is cost savings By carefully analyzing sourcing needs and evaluating potential suppliers early on, businesses can make informed decisions that lead to lower procurement costs For example, by leveraging volume discounts or negotiating favorable contract terms with suppliers, businesses can secure better pricing and improve their bottom line Additionally, by proactively identifying cost-saving opportunities and implementing cost control measures from the start, businesses can avoid unnecessary expenses and operate more efficiently.

Another key benefit of starting SSP from day one is improved supplier relationships Building strong relationships with suppliers is essential for long-term success, as reliable and responsive suppliers are vital to the success of any business By carefully selecting suppliers that align with the business’s values and goals, businesses can foster partnerships that drive mutual success Additionally, by communicating openly and transparently with suppliers from the outset, businesses can build trust and collaboration that leads to better outcomes for both parties.

Implementing SSP from day one also enables businesses to streamline procurement processes and increase operational efficiency By establishing clear guidelines and procedures for sourcing activities early on, businesses can avoid bottlenecks and ensure that procurement activities are conducted in a consistent and effective manner ssp from day one. This can lead to faster decision-making, reduced lead times, and improved overall productivity Additionally, by implementing technology solutions such as procurement software or e-procurement platforms from the start, businesses can automate manual tasks, improve data accuracy, and enhance process visibility.

Furthermore, starting SSP from day one can help businesses to manage risks more effectively By conducting thorough supplier assessments and due diligence early on, businesses can identify potential risks such as supplier non-compliance, financial instability, or supply chain vulnerabilities By proactively addressing these risks and implementing risk mitigation strategies, businesses can protect themselves from negative impacts and ensure continuity of supply Additionally, by continuously monitoring supplier performance and conducting regular audits, businesses can stay ahead of potential issues and respond proactively to changing market conditions.
